tasks/entities.rake in flapjack-1.2.0rc2 vs tasks/entities.rake in flapjack-1.2.0
- old
+ new
@@ -127,13 +127,13 @@
entity = id.nil? ? nil : Flapjack::Data::Entity.find_by_id(id)
if id.nil? || entity.nil?
id ||= SecureRandom.uuid
- redis.multi
- redis.hset('all_entity_ids_by_name', name, id)
- redis.hset('all_entity_names_by_id', id, name)
- redis.exec
+ redis.multi do
+ multi.hset('all_entity_ids_by_name', name, id)
+ multi.hset('all_entity_names_by_id', id, name)
+ end
puts "Set id '#{id}' for entity #{name}'"
elsif entity.name.eql?(name)
puts "'#{name}' entity already exists with the provided id"
else
# entity exists, name doesn't match -- merge old data
\ No newline at end of file